Transaction

31cf693350f63ff8bdd0509656e63efc43d7c1912379b671dd057651c379ce3a
192,555 confirmations
Timestamp
1658386550
Block745,853
Fee4,579 sats
Fee rate27.3 sats/vB
view on mempool.space

Inputs & Outputs